Output a85ac36d23cc5811ec95b0224fc6f960ef71dac607774874377ab524451bf5c5:0

value
34008673
script pubkey
OP_0 OP_PUSHBYTES_32 e3a12a2ece0ac4e658025cfaabbe8d4343365b8244fe3cd8122ded6c2b1e1d27
address
bc1quwsj5tkwptzwvkqztna2h05dgdpnvkuzgnlrekqj9hkkc2c7r5nskekl6z
transaction
a85ac36d23cc5811ec95b0224fc6f960ef71dac607774874377ab524451bf5c5
confirmations
181541
spent
true